Date February 15, 2008 By /s/ Vincent DeLorenzo ----------------- --------------------------------- Vincent DeLorenzo, Chief Financial Officer EXHIBIT A The Company's net loss increased to $104,000 in the three month period ended December 31, 2007 from $29,100 in the comparable 2006 period principally due to lower gains on sales of investments which resulted in a loss of $7,300 in the current period, a decrease from a gain of $102,500 in the 2006 period. Net loss decreased to $145,000 in the six month period ended December 31, 2007 from $226,400 in the comparable 2006 period, principally due to higher gains on sales of investments which totaled $147,500 in the current period, an increase of $32,500 from the 2006 period. Further, other settlement costs of $137,000 were incurred in the 2006 six month period.
